Business Description
The WHO, Wednesday Hour of Opportunity, is a chapter of AmSpirit Business Connections. AmSpirits is a network of entrepreneurs, sales representatives, and professionals, who come together to assist each other in growing their businesses with permission-based referrals. The WHO Chapter meets weekly for an hour and 15 minutes.

About Pensacola
Pensacola ( PEN-sə-KOH-lə) is the westernmost city in the Florida Panhandle. It is the county seat and only incorporated city of Escambia County, Florida, United States. At the 2020 census, the population was 54,312, up from 51,923 at the 2010 census. It is the principal city of the Pensacola—Ferry Pass—Brent, Florida Metropolitan Statistical Area, which had 509,905 residents in 2020.
